Hi again Joe, Just a follow up with a simpler method to mimic the free interface user. 1) Uninstall the licence to the red disk 2) Remove any drop-down menus that may still be displayed using the GX/Remove menu item. 3) Then go to GX/Load menu, and change the Files of type to "All files". In the list you'll see a file called: oasis0.smn. Load this. 4) Once all done in the free interface environment, reinstall the licence, Load the oasis.omn menu as well as any others. Much easier than my other method!!! You can tell which version you have because the background wallpaper changes (in a subtle manner). Also, if you click on the Help/Help topics, in the free interface you will get the free version interface.hlp instead of engine.hlp. Tha latter is obviously more comprehensive. This is so you only have to go to the free interface once. You will find that the free interface is already installed as part of your licenced software. However if you wish to simulate a non-licenced user, you will have to firstly uninstall your licence back to the red disk (Licences tab/ Move licence). In addition, you will have to uninstall the Licenced Processing Engine (LPE). To do this go to the Current tab, go to and highlight the Geosoft/ OASIS montaj/ OASIS montaj (LPE) folder and tick the uninstall toggle. Then hit [GO]. Now when you open up a workspace, it will be a true free interface. To bring everything back to normal, go to the Add tab and you will have to select all folders that you are licenced for - not just the Geosoft/ OASIS montaj folder that you initially uninstalled. If you don't have the 5.01CD by now, then unfortunately this will mean downloading ~6Mb or less again.
